George (Bud) Haddenham passed away on December 13, 2020 at the age of 83 with his wife at his side. Bud was born on June 7, 1937 to Maude Prescott and John Haddenham in Salt Lake City, Utah. Bud married Juanita Hansen on April 15, 1976 in Elko, Nevada.
Bud was a member of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ints. He loved hunting with his family, enjoyed teaching and making arrowheads, collecting and cutting all types of rocks. He never met anyone he didn't like. He would help anyone, only for the asking. He will be missed by many.
He lived for his grandkids.
Bud is survived by his wife Juanita; sons: Billy, Dale, Terry, David, Austin; stepsons: Gary and Mike; daughters: Denise, Maurida, Laci (Mike); step daughter Kim; 29 grandchildren, 38 great grandchildren, two brothers: Kay and John; numerous nieces and nephews.
He is preceded in death by his parents Maude and Andrew Merkley and John Haddenham; sons Randy and Larry; four sisters: Helen, Coarl, Jeanie, Carol.
